West Ham United could be offered the chance to bring Jonathan Clauss from Marseille, with complications rising with the Frenchman’s future.

According to L’Equipe via Sport Witness, intermediaries could offer Jonathan Clauss to West Ham United to get rid of the 31-year-old French international from Marseille. The right-back could become an option for David Moyes to consider, although any move looks unlikely so late in the window.

Jonathan Clauss offered to West Ham?

There have been some suggestions that West Ham United has considered signing a new right-back in this window but without any concrete links to any player. Some stories have mentioned them as suitors for Aaron Wan-Bissaka, but the Manchester United star is certain to remain at Old Trafford.

David Moyes has one eye on developments in that right-back position, as his two preferred players are out of contract in the summer. Vladimir Coufal can still extend by another season, and his performances this term certainly deserve that. However, there are doubts about Ben Johnson’s long-term future at the London Stadium.

Now, with that in mind, the name of Jonathan Clauss has come up with links to the Hammers. As per reports in France, Marseille have alerted their intention to get rid of the 31-year-old French international, with intermediaries then offering the player to West Ham.

Clauss is accused of not giving his 100% for Marseille as he wants to stay fresh for France’s Euro 2024 campaign. To his credit, Didier Deschamps has selected him for the last four international clashes, and he does stand a chance to make the cut.

However, as for the Hammers’ link, the chances of him arriving in London on the final day of the transfer window are slim to none.
